🛡️ Chrome敏感操作二次确认:安全浏览的智能守护者

一、核心保护场景

数据安全
支付验证

1. 数据清除操作:执行清除缓存、Cookie或历史记录时弹出确认对话框,防止误操作导致数据丢失[2]()[5]()

2. 扩展程序安装:安装新扩展时显示权限请求界面,需手动确认权限授予[4]()

3. 支付信息提交:自动填充信用卡信息时要求输入CVC验证码[1]()

二、技术实现原理

chrome://settings/securityCheck

行为分析引擎:基于用户行为模式识别敏感操作触发点(如连续删除操作)[6]()

权限分级系统:将操作权限分为基础、高级、敏感三级管理[5]()

上下文感知技术:根据当前页面内容动态调整确认策略[7]()

三、用户操作流程

1. 触发条件:检测到敏感操作时自动暂停进程

2. 验证方式密码验证 生物识别 二次点击

3. 异常处理:连续3次验证失败自动锁定账户[1]()

四、开发者集成指南

chrome.identity.getAuthToken()

• 使用Chrome Identity API实现OAuth认证流程[4]()

• 通过chrome.permissions.request 申请敏感权限[5]()

• 遵循Material Design设计规范构建确认对话框[6]()